When a business operates more than one distribution center, a critical and often underappreciated question emerges: which products should sit in which warehouse, and in what quantities. This assistant helps users think through that exact problem, known as inventory allocation across a distribution network, balancing the goal of fast, reliable delivery against the cost and complexity of holding stock in multiple locations. It is designed for people who manage or plan inventory across a network of facilities rather than a single warehouse, and who need to decide how to split stock so that customers in different regions get good service without the company tying up excessive working capital or risking stockouts in some locations while sitting on excess in others. Working with this assistant feels like consulting an experienced inventory planner who understands both the numbers and the operational realities behind them. A user typically shares information about their product catalog, demand patterns by region, current facility locations, and service level goals, and the assistant helps work through allocation logic, such as which products should be stocked everywhere versus concentrated in fewer locations, how to handle slow-moving or regionally specific items, and how to set safety stock levels that account for each facility's role in the network. It can also help reason through the tradeoffs of pooling inventory centrally versus pushing it closer to customers, and how those choices affect transportation costs, delivery speed, and stockout risk. Expected outcomes include clearer allocation logic by product category or facility, a sharper understanding of which SKUs are driving complexity, and practical recommendations for rebalancing stock across the network.
